Position Summary
BakosNDT is a wholly owned subsidiary of Rockwood Service Corporation and is a growing and leading provider of non‑destructive testing services in Western Canada, with services offered to all industrial sectors. With anticipation for exciting growth, we deem it necessary to build a strong foundational team to support this expansion. The successful applicants will be ambitious and energetic individuals who enjoy diversity in their role and wish to grow their career in tandem.

We are currently seeking a CEDO Technician or NDT Trainee to join and contribute to our inspection team. This full‑time position will report into the Division Manager and support Edmonton, AB operations.

Responsibilities

Prepare and position radiographic exposure devices and sources, such as gamma or X‑ray equipment, to conduct inspections.

Calibrating the equipment, securing the area, and ensuring all safety protocols are followed to protect themselves and others from radiation exposure.

Perform radiographic examinations on materials, welds, or components to detect internal flaws, such as cracks, voids, or other irregularities.

Implement and monitor strict safety procedures to minimize radiation exposure to themselves and others.

Ensure that all activities comply with regulatory requirements and safety standards.

Requirements

Certified Exposure Device Operator Certification (CEDO) or Exposure Device Operator (EDO)

Familiarization of NDE methods (Conventional and Advanced)

Current safety certifications (e.g., Confined Space, H2S Alive, First Aid) are an asset

Capable of making knowledgeable, integrity‑based decisions

Strong communication skills with client and maintenance personnel

Ability to travel

Valid Driver's Licence
